A lot of u probably never heard of Forrest Fenn and his hidden treasure but the guy was 79 years old and thought he was gonna die of Cancer so he buried this treasure and wrote a Poem and a book that had clues to find it. Treasure was worth anywhere from $1-3 million and buried in an antique box.

He hid the treasure in hope of people getting out of their house and away from the idiot tube and explore nature. It certainly worked as there were thousands that took their vacation there with their families to search for it.

A few ppl have died over the years searching for it and the guy was even sued in court saying it was a fraud. The guy was an antique dealer and worth millions! He beat the cancer and is still alive today! Over 350,000 ppl searched for it for (10) years. Im disappointed it was found but hey good for the finder.
